French trench dagger used during the First World War, designed for close combat in trenches.
Short, handy and robust weapon, ideal for combat in confined spaces where rifles are less effective.

Period: 1914–1918 (Great War)
Type: COUTROT combat dagger no. 1.
Blade: Forged steel, cruciform blade.
Total length: 28.5 cm.
Blade: 16 cm.
Handle: Wood.
Oval metal guard stamped "GP" and dated 1917.
Patina of use, intact blade, original piece
Used by French soldiers during close combat in trenches. Typical weapon of the Freikorps, sappers, and assault troops for silent attacks.
